Youth Life Program
We protect young individuals from online predators by raising awareness, educating youth, providing safety measures, developing technology solutions, and partnering with other organizations. We focus on rural and marginalized areas where vulnerability is higher, especially among socioeconomically disadvantaged youth. We also conduct research on factors that make young people susceptible to cybercrimes.
